How To Fix L1607 - Quant or bin blocked because of current stck removal or current inventory


L1607 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: L1 - Message handling for WM master data

  • Message number: 607

  • Message text: Quant or bin blocked because of current stck removal or current inventory

    The SAP error message L1607 indicates that a quant or bin is blocked due to current stock removal or current inventory activities. This typically occurs in warehouse management scenarios where stock is being processed, and certain operations cannot be completed because the stock is in a state that prevents it.
    
    Cause: Current Stock Removal: This error can occur when there is an ongoing stock removal process that is preventing access to the quant or bin. For example, if a stock removal is in progress and the system is trying to access the same quant for another operation, it will block that access. Current Inventory: If an inventory count is being conducted, the system may block access to the quant or bin to ensure that the inventory count is accurate and not disrupted by other transactions.
